Completely agree with your interpretation Dave, as do both my local MOT testers and a couple of mates in the business. It says "On vehicles that qualify for a full cat emissions test, check the presence of the catalytic converter", which in our minds clearly implies that if the vehicle in question does not qualify for a cat emissions check, then it cannot be failed for not having one.
